Abstract

The present invention provides for pyridoxine phosphonate analogues such as, for example, ((2-methyl-3-hydroxy-4-hydroxymethyl-5-pyridyl)alkylphosphonates, and (2-methyl-3-hydroxy-4-hydroxymethyl-5-pyridyl)azaalkylphosphonates) and to pyridoxine malonate analogues, such as, for example, ((2-methyl-3-hydroxy-4-hydroxymethyl-5-pyridylmethyl)malonates), pharmaceutical compositions, and methods for treatment of cardiovascular and related diseases, and diabetes mellitus and related diseases.

Claims (21)

1. A compound of the formula III

in which

R 1 is hydrogen or alkyl;

R 2 is CHO, —CH 2 OH, —CH 3 or CO 2 R 8 in which R 8 is hydrogen, alkyl, or aryl; or

R 2 is —CH 2—0 -alkyl- in which alkyl is covalently bonded to the oxygen at the 3-position instead of R 1 ;

R 3 is hydrogen and R 4 is hydroxy, halo, alkoxy or alkylcarbonyloxy; or

R 3 and R 4 can be taken together to form ═O;

R 5 and R 6 are hydrogen; or

R 5 and R 6 are halo; and

R 7 is hydrogen, alkyl, aryl, aralkyl, or CO 2 R 8 in which R 8 is hydrogen, alkyl, aryl, or aralkyl;

or a pharmaceutically acceptable acid addition salt thereof.

2. A compound according to claim 1 , wherein R 1 is hydrogen.

3. A compound according to claim 1 , wherein R 2 is —CH 2 O or —CH 2— O-alkyl- in which alkyl is covalently bonded to the oxygen at the 3-position instead of R 1 .

4. A compound according to claim 1 , wherein R 4 is —OH or CH 3 C(O)O—.

5. A compound according to claim 1 , wherein R 3 and R 4 taken together form ═O.

6. A compound according to claim 1 , wherein R 5 and R 6 are F.

7. A compound according to claim 1 , wherein R 7 is alkyl.

8. A compound according to claim 7 , wherein R 7 is ethyl.
